Featured Products
-
Janus for Windows
Janus Windows Desktop adds an industry leading >1300 methods to your ActionScript code following pure ActionScript syntax. Read more ›
-
Janus for Mac OS X
Janus Mac OS X lets you use the very same ActionScript code you've used for Windows Flash Applications to create compelling Mac OS X applications! Read more ›
-
Janus for Pocket PC
Janus Pocket PC Edition lets you expand the power of Flash Lite / Flash Player 7 for Pocket PC beyond your imagination! Read more ›
-
Janus for Symbian
Janus Symbian Edition is a professional tool for Flash Lite for Smartphones, which allows developers to create Symbian SIS installer for Flash Lite applications. Read more ›
-
Buy Janus
Janus is the ultimate professional tool for the Flash/Flex developer! Get your copy today!
-
Contact us
Janus Windows Desktop Edition
Janus Windows Desktop adds an industry leading >1300 methods to your ActionScript code following pure ActionScript syntax. Whether you need to create a Kiosk mode application, a database frontend, a Mail or FTP client, CD-ripper, sound recorder .... Janus provides the functionality and reliability combined with unbeaten performance. Try Janus | Buy Janus
Features in the spotlight
It's hardly possible to list all the features of Janus as the list grows every week, hence here's just a short sample from the feature list:
Create forms at runtime
Skin and reskin forms at runtime
Access the file system and manipulate files in many ways
Send and receive E-mails / SMS
Upload download files using FTP / SFTP / HTTP
Create PDF files, compress / extract .zip and .cab files
Record sound, create MIDI files, rip CD's, play media with DirectX
Loading content
Janus applications can load Flash™ and Flex™ content in various ways. One drawback of .swf and .flv files is, that they can be used easily in an 'unauthorized context'. To avoid misuse of your content, Janus let's you load your external content e.g. from encrypted files or from password protected .zip files without storing them in a temporary local file.
Extensibility
The Janus API is designed for greatest versatility and extensibility. It's possible to add new functionality and to incorporate existing libraries very quickly. We will provide an Extension SDK shortly. If you need assistance, contact us, we will provide any help possible.
Features in depth
Rethinking Forms – A Revolution in Flash Application Development
Innovation defines Janus and it starts with a new approach to forms. With Remote SWF, Janus eliminates the need for end users to have to reinstall newer versions of their software. Simply upload a new SWF to the server, and like a webpage, end users are able to run the most version of their desktop application immediately!
And whether you are using normal, transparent, translucent, or a combination of form types, Janus breaks the mold of traditional wrappers by allowing developers to dynamically generate additional forms at run time.
Work sound, Deploy safe
Janus applications are secure. Janus loads embedded and encrypted (even embedded-encrypted) movies directly from a memory stream without saving them to a temporary file, so no more need of obfuscating your code.
Industry leading 1,200+ functions
With more than 1,200+ functions available, Janus crushes even it’s closest competition by 50%. That’s because Janus was built to tap into the the raw power, wealth of functions, and the rock solid stability provided for in the .NET Framework 2.
Create pdf files directly from actionscript, integrate your application with GPS technology, embed instances of Internet Explorer, Acrobat reader, or Mozilla firefox, record sound, compose, play and save MIDI files… Let’s just say we keep our documentation editors busy.
Almost all items on the Janus wish list become implemented. Everything, and we mean everything, is made easy in Janus.
How do you feel today?
You change your clothes every day, choosing them by your moods, why shouldn't you change the skin of your application at will? so, what about skinning your application runtime? or let your users choose the skin that's right for them? and if you don't like our pre-made set of skins, build it your own with the included skin generator!
Advanced Database and FTP Support
Janus can talk right out of the box with MySQL®, ODCB (Microsoft Access®) and SQLite®. And of course you can use FTP/SFTP protocols. Both database and ftp support has the ability to use async commands for processing large quantities of data. You want a robust application? Meet Janus.
Manipulate images
We provide a full set of functions to work and manipulate images right out of the box. We support GIF, TIFF, BMP, PNG, JPG and you can even use these functions with Flash® Bitmapdata objects, so you can for example manipulate bitmaps using Flash® filters and then manipulate them with Janus.
Sheer Power Multimedia
Janus let's you embed DirectShow instances right in your application. This means that you can play with your Janus application any kind of multimedia file you can think of, and that you are no longer constrained to Flash® Platform inner codec.
Office integration
You can access, read, modify and save Microsoft Excel® worksheets. You can integrate Microsoft Powerpoint® presentations and control them. Or even use D.D.E. protocol to control your Microsoft Office® applications directly from your application!
Faster, Friendlier Development
Janus integrates into your existing development environment, be it Eclipse®, Flex Builder2®, Flash Develop® or any other IDE that has the ability to call Janus via commandline. Register it as external tool and invoke the compilation of your project by a single mouse-click. And everything is at your disposal right out of the box.
Expand beyond imaginations
Janus has been made with the Microsoft .NET® technology as its solid foundation. This means that advanced .NET® developers can expand Janus at their wish by writing .NET® dll and integrate them in their Janus applications. Also, we are future proof, since .NET® framework is the foundation of the new Microsoft Operative System, Windows Vista®
Next: Janus for Mac OS X
